WebJul 9, 2024 · Bulk density is a measure of the mass of a soil per given volume (i.e. g/cm3 ), including solids and pore spaces. Bulk density is a commonly measured soil property by agriculturalists and engineers. High bulk density soils are soils with little pore space, so water infiltration is reduced, root penetration is inhibited, and aeration is ... WebDec 13, 2024 · Using the formula final volume minus initial volume (v f – v i) yields the volume of the object. If the initial volume of water equals 900 ml of water and the final volume of water equals 1,250 ml, the volume of the object is 1250 – 900 = 350 ml, meaning the volume of the object equals 350 cm 3.
